Conformational transitions are ubiquitous in biomolecular systems, have significant functional roles and are subject to evolutionary pressures. Here we provide a first theoretical framework for topological transition, i.e. conformational transitions that are associated with changes in molecular topology. The dynamics of pressurized water networks are naturally modeled by differential-algebraic equations (DAE). This article investigates fundamental structural properties of such a DAE model under weak regularity assumptions.
